Marvel Vs Capcom: Infinite Black Widow, Winter Soldier and Venom Gameplay Reveal

Marvel Vs Capcom: Infinite Black Widow, Winter Soldier and Venom Gameplay Reveal

Capcom has unveiled a new trailer that showcases the upcoming  Marvel vs. Capcom Infinite DLC characters Winter Soldier, Black Widow and Venom. The trio will release on 5th December.

On the Capcom Unity website, Capcom offers a brief description of each new character:

WINTER SOLDIER
As a skilled assassin, Winter Soldier has various ways to debilitate opponents and excels at ground combat. Using his cybernetic arm, he can activate Metal Shield, which provides him with enough armor to not only ignore hits, but to walk away unscathed. Though his move set is limited with Metal Shield active, the potential for devastating punishes is massive.

VENOM
Returning to the series with some of his signature moves, Venom’s aggressive playstyle is further amplified in Marvel vs. Capcom: Infinite. His new movement option is Venom Glide, a web zip of sorts, which can be aimed in six different directions, enabling him to keep the pressure going in his favor.

BLACK WIDOW
Black Widow’s gauntlets can fire off different projectiles that range from a sticky bomb to one that emits a nerve gas, which crumples the opponent. With the unique ability to perform evasive maneuvers, catching Black Widow will not be easy.

Marvel vs. Capcom: Infinite is available now for PlayStation 4, Windows PC and Xbox One.

A fan-favorite character since Marvel vs Capcom 2, Venom retains many of the moves that made him popular back in the day. In Marvel vs Capcom: Infinite, Venom fits more of the rushdown archetype, utilizing aggressive moves like Venom Fang and Web Throw to keep his opponents off balance. His new move called Venom Glide lets him quickly zip around the map in one of six different directions, allowing the player to keep the pressure on their opponent.
